The correct answer is that the Dynatrace Managed clusters' configuration can manage cluster nodes and ActiveGates through the Cluster Management Console (CMC). The CMC serves as a centralized management interface for Dynatrace Managed environments. This tool enables users to handle various administrative tasks related to their cluster operations effectively.

By managing cluster nodes, administrators can add, remove, or modify the nodes that comprise their Dynatrace Managed cluster. This is essential for ensuring scalability and performance, as it allows for the adjustment of monitoring capabilities based on the organization's needs. The management of ActiveGates is also crucial since these components act as a bridge between monitored applications and Dynatrace, enabling data collection from various sources, including cloud environments and on-premise services.

While cloud integration settings, database connections, and reporting metrics are important aspects of the overall monitoring and data management process, they are not directly managed through the CMC. Instead, such settings may be configured within the Dynatrace application interface itself, which focuses on specific monitoring and analytical functionalities rather than the structural management of the Dynatrace Managed environment.
